Property Manager Salary in Massachusetts

The median property manager salary in Massachusetts is $81,905 per year, which is 35.0% above the national median of $60,670.

Property Manager Salary in Massachusetts by Experience

In Massachusetts, an entry-level property manager earns around $51,300, while experienced professionals earn up to $141,750 per year. The cost of living index in Massachusetts is 135% of the national average.
